Core Training for Swimmers: How Plank, Side Plank, and Dead Bug Transfer to Rotational Stability in the Water

Introduction

“Core” is a term that gets used constantly in training circles, yet is often misunderstood. For swimmers, the core is not just the abdominals — it’s the entire muscular system surrounding the spine that provides stability, including the rectus abdominis, transverse abdominis, external and internal obliques, erector spinae, and multifidus. A strong core allows a swimmer to:

  • Maintain level, controlled body rotation during the stroke instead of snaking side to side
  • Efficiently transfer power from the kick to the upper body
  • Hold a streamlined position over long distances without letting the hips sink

This article takes a closer look at the plank, side plank, and dead bug, and how each one translates directly into performance in the water.

Plank: Strengthening the Anterior Chain

The primary target of plank training is the transverse abdominis (the deepest layer of the core musculature) and the rectus abdominis, which provide front-to-back spinal stability and prevent the excessive lower-back arch (sway back) that increases drag while swimming.

Correct Execution

  1. Forearms flat on the ground, elbows stacked directly beneath the shoulders
  2. Toes on the ground, body in a straight line from ear to shoulder to hip to ankle
  3. Gently brace the abdomen inward (keep breathing normally — don’t hold your breath)
  4. Hips should not pike up or sag down

Common mistakes:

  • Holding your breath through the plank: the transverse abdominis can’t stay engaged through continuous breathing, which means it won’t transfer to the water
  • Dropping the head: this flexes the neck and rolls the shoulders forward
  • Hips too high: this turns the exercise into a back extension and loses its core-training value

Swimming-Specific Plank Variations

Opposite Arm-Leg Raise (Plank): mimics the contralateral arm-leg coordination used in swimming, emphasizing rotational stability. Hold each rep for 3 seconds, alternating sides, 8 reps per side, 3 sets.

Plank Reach: from a standard plank position, slowly extend one arm forward, mimicking the extension of hand entry. 10 reps per side, 3 sets.

Side Plank: The Core of Rotational Stability

The side plank targets the external obliques and gluteus medius, the two muscle groups that are key to controlling the degree of body roll during the swim stroke. Without lateral core stability, the body over-rotates during breathing, which increases drag.

Correct Execution

  1. Lie on your side, supporting yourself on the lower forearm, elbow directly under the shoulder
  2. Lift the hips so the body forms a straight line from head to feet
  3. The upper arm can rest on the hip or extend straight up
  4. Keep breathing steady, core braced throughout

Advanced variation (swimmer-specific):

  • The upper arm simulates a stroke (reach forward → pull back), completing a full stroke arc while in the side plank position, without letting the torso wobble
Level Hold Time Sets Weekly Frequency
Beginner 20–30 sec 2 sets per side 3x
Intermediate 40–60 sec 3 sets per side 3–4x
Advanced Add variations 3 sets per side 4x

Dead Bug: Dynamic Core Control

Of the three exercises, the dead bug most closely mirrors the swimming movement pattern, training the ability to maintain core stability while opposite limbs move — which is exactly what freestyle stroke mechanics require.

Correct Execution

  1. Lie on your back, arms extended toward the ceiling, legs raised with hips bent at 90°
  2. Keep the lower back pressed flat against the floor (this is the most critical cue)
  3. Extend the right arm backward (close to but not touching the floor) while simultaneously extending the left leg forward (close to but not touching the floor)
  4. Return to the starting position, then switch to the left arm and right leg
  5. Keep the lower back flat against the floor throughout, breathing steadily

Why the lower back must stay flat: if the lower back lifts off the floor, it means the lumbar spine has arched excessively and core stability has been lost. The challenge in this exercise isn’t the limb movement itself — it’s maintaining core control while the limbs move.

Advanced Dead Bug Applications

  • Resistance band version: hold a resistance band anchored overhead with both hands, working against the band’s pull as you extend your arms, which increases the stroke-simulation effect
  • Single-leg support version: hold one leg suspended at 90° while extending the other, increasing the difficulty

Combined Three-Exercise Program

Exercise Sets Rest Between Sets Weekly Frequency
Plank (with variations) 3 sets, 30–60 sec each 30 sec 3x
Side Plank (both sides) 3 sets, 30–45 sec per side 30 sec 3x
Dead Bug 3 sets, 10 reps each 30 sec 3x

The full circuit takes about 15–20 minutes and works well as an activation routine before swim training, or as a standalone session on non-swimming days.

Practical Tips

  • Core training follows a “quality over quantity” principle: a perfectly held 60-second plank is far more valuable than a 3-minute plank with breakdown in form
  • Add “breathing pattern training”: practice diaphragmatic breathing (the belly naturally rises on the inhale) during planks and dead bugs, which mirrors the breath control needed for breathing during the stroke
  • The core is usually already fatigued after swimming, so it’s best to schedule land-based core work before swim training (as activation) or on the day following a swim
  • In the water, you can check your core stability with an easy pull-buoy drill: if the lower back is stable, the body should barely sway

Conclusion

The plank, side plank, and dead bug may look simple, but they are the three highest-value exercises in a swimmer’s core training toolkit. Each one directly addresses the demands of rotational stability, streamline maintenance, and contralateral coordination that swimming requires. For swimmers in Taiwan, 15 minutes of core training three times a week is one of the most time-efficient investments you can make in your in-water efficiency.
